With this form, a producer of proprietary material hires an independent contractor to conduct focus groups of the prototype product. A South Dakota Nondisclosure Agreement (NDA) for focus group testing is a legal document that establishes a confidential relationship between the party conducting focus group testing and the participants involved. It aims to protect sensitive information, trade secrets, or proprietary data provided by the focus group participants, ensuring that they will not disclose or use the information without the consent of the party conducting the testing. There are several types of South Dakota Nondisclosure Agreements — Focus Group Testing, including: 1. Unilateral Nondisclosure Agreement: This type of agreement is used when only one party, typically the party conducting the focus group testing, needs to protect its confidential information. The participants agree not to disclose or use any received information for their own benefit. 2. Mutual Nondisclosure Agreement: This agreement is used when both parties involved in the focus group testing need to protect their respective confidential information. It ensures that both parties keep the disclosed information confidential and refrain from using it in any unauthorized manner. 3. Perpetual Nondisclosure Agreement: This type of agreement establishes a lifelong obligation between the parties involved, stating that the participants are bound to keep the disclosed information confidential indefinitely, even after the conclusion of the focus group testing. 4. Limited Term Nondisclosure Agreement: Unlike the perpetual agreement, this type of NDA has a specified duration during which the participants are obligated to keep the disclosed information confidential. Once the term expires, the participants are no longer bound by the agreement. 5. Multilateral Nondisclosure Agreement: In situations where multiple parties are involved in the focus group testing, a multilateral NDA is used. It ensures that all parties protect the confidential information shared among them and prohibits any unauthorized disclosure or use.
